What effect has “increasing antibiotic use in the United States” had on people’s microbiomes?

With the usage of antibiotics increasingly the microbiomes of people in the United States has lacked the diversity. Due to this there will be inefficiency in the functions of human immune system. Reducing the use of antibiotics reduces the damage to the bacteria in the body helping the growth of these microorganisms called microbiomes.
